    I've had two suits, two jackets and four pairs of trousers made by Zink and Sons. They are very…read morehigh quality, and I'd recommend them highly. Robert, the father, brings Saville Row-era style and knowledge. Daniel, the son, brings a younger sense of fashion. Michael, the cutter, brings European tradition. They are very attentive in choice of fabrics, measuring and fitting. I travel regularly to Europe, the UK and the USA, and have had clothes made there. ZInk and Sons is better! Yes, tailor made clothes are more expensive than off-the-rack, but Zink's prices are reasonable compared to their competitors.
